The Walled Garden at Auckland Castle: In conversation with Jane Ruffer, Landscape Architect Pip Morrison and Andy Nesbitt, Head Curator of Parks, Gardens and Landscapes.
A unique opportunity to find out about the magnificent 17th century walled garden commissioned by Bishop Cosin. Discussion will include Bishop Trevor’s pioneering Pinery Vineries for growing pineapples and the present re-imagined gardens and new glass house. A private visit to the garden follows the talk.
